## Onboarding — Veridex Validator Plugins

Welcome to the Veridex team. Our data validators load as plugins from the registry at startup; each plugin declares its schema and severity level. New members should read the plugin authoring guide before touching production rules. To activate your local registry sandbox on day one, you'll need the team recovery passphrase, which appears below:

unlock words, tajef-yawig: norax-aldok-eliys-silax-kasdor-frair-quenys

Visitors at Brindlewood House may use the roof terrace between 10:00 and 16:00, accompanied by a staff member at all times. Note that the terrace door on level 5 tends to jam in damp weather; push firmly at the top corner rather than forcing the handle. If it sticks shut, unlock the side panel using the pass code below.

badge for fafof-yajef: bdg-JTFOG-95442

MEMO — Loyalty Programme Overhaul

To: Sales Leads, Brellick & Vance

The Keystone Rewards programme will be restructured next quarter. Points accrual moves from spend-based to margin-based tiers, and the Bronze level is retired. Existing balances convert at a fixed rate; the conversion table follows next week. Expect questions from long-standing accounts — direct escalations to the programme office rather than improvising terms. The commercial reasoning behind these changes is set out in the note appended below.

management briefing: Headcount on the Belix team goes from 60 to 93 by the end of November. Gross margin on Belix came in at 23 percent against a plan of 47 percent.

# Flaglight Rollouts — Approvals

Quick version for on-call: any rollout touching more than 5% of traffic needs an approval in Flaglight before the ramp continues. Kill switches don't need approval — just flip them and note it in the incident channel. Scheduled ramps pause automatically if error budget burns hot. If you're stuck at 2 a.m. with a pending approval, there's one person authorized to override, and that's the approver below.

account owner for tagep-bafof: Norael Gilax Juleth